Many of the limitations of the basic commutator DC motor are because of the need to have for brushes to maintain connection with the commutator, producing friction. The brushes generate sparks although crossing the insulating gaps involving commutator sections. According to the commutator style and design, the brushes may perhaps make limited circuits between adjacent sections—and hence coil finishes. Additionally, the rotor coils' inductance triggers the voltage throughout Every to increase when its circuit opens, escalating the sparking. This sparking restrictions the most pace of the equipment, as way too-fast sparking will overheat, erode, and even melt the commutator.
